The Daystar QUARK Hydrogen Alpha Prominence model is a compact, all-in-one solar filtering system designed to deliver stunning views of the Sun’s towering prominences, limb activity, spicules, and eruptive events. Built as a self-contained etalon unit that fits into your telescope’s focuser like a standard eyepiece, the QUARK transforms most refractor telescopes into high-performance H-alpha solar instruments without the need for complex setups.
The Prominence version is tuned to emphasize bright off-limb structures and large-scale magnetic activity, making it perfect for observers and imagers focused on dramatic solar phenomena. All internal filtering, blocking, and telecentric amplification are integrated into a single housing, while precise electronic temperature control ensures stable and consistent bandpass performance.
Key Features
• Prominence-tuned for enhanced visibility of off-limb structures, loops, and eruptive activity
• Integrated etalon, blocking filter, and 4.2x telecentric amplifier
• Compatible with refractors from f/4 to f/8 (internally optimized to approximately f/30)
• 1.25" eyepiece holder with 2" nosepiece for broad telescope compatibility
• Thermally regulated system maintains stable, high-contrast performance
• Excellent for visual observing and solar imaging focused on limb activity
• Requires only a standard 5V USB power source for operation
